What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a bar associate?

To thrive as a Bar Associate, you need knowledge of drink recipes, cash handling, and basic food safety, often supported by a food handler’s permit or responsible beverage service certification. Familiarity with point-of-sale (POS) systems, bar equipment, and inventory management tools is typically required. Strong interpersonal skills, efficiency, and the ability to remain calm under pressure help you excel in busy environments. These skills are crucial for delivering excellent customer service, ensuring compliance, and maintaining smooth bar operations.

What are some common challenges a bar associate may face during busy shifts, and how can they effectively manage them?

Bar Associates often encounter challenges such as high customer volume, multitasking between taking orders and preparing drinks, and maintaining cleanliness under pressure. To effectively manage these situations, it’s important to stay organized, communicate clearly with team members, and prioritize tasks based on urgency. Developing strong time management skills and remaining calm under pressure can help ensure customer satisfaction and a smooth workflow during peak hours.

What is a bar associate?

A Bar Associate is a hospitality professional who works in a bar, assisting with a variety of tasks such as serving drinks, taking orders, maintaining cleanliness, and ensuring customers have a positive experience. They may also help prepare simple beverages, restock supplies, and handle payments. Bar Associates typically work under the supervision of a bartender or bar manager and play an important role in the smooth operation of the establishment. This position requires good communication skills, attention to detail, and the ability to work in a fast-paced environment.

Position Summary:

We are seeking a highly skilled and motivated Research Associate to lead the technical development and management of neuro-foundation models. Working closely with the research team at Mila and the McGill community, the successful candidate will play a critical role in developing our specialized public codebase (NeuroGalaxy) and supporting the broader open-source community.
RESPONSIBILITIES:

  • Codebase Management: Overseeing the continued development and maintenance of a large, specialized public code base for creating neuro-foundation models (NeuroGalaxy).

  • Quality Assurance: Debugging the code base, managing the GitHub repository, and approving new pull requests from the community of users.

  • Technical Documentation: Creating robust, accessible documentation for the code base, as well as public-facing websites and tutorials for new users.

  • Resource & Grant Support: Providing estimates of compute costs associated with different components of the code base for different model and dataset sizes. Writing specialized technical analyses of existing compute usage on the DRAC and Mila clusters for use in grant applications.

  • Model Analysis & Integration: Analyzing new models generated by the community and incorporating their designs into the codebase.

  • Benchmarking & Training: Training models created by the Mila community, benchmarking them against existing models, and maintaining a list of critical benchmarks alongside a leaderboard.

  • Collaboration: Liaising with other neuro-foundation model development groups in academia and industry to foster partnerships and track advancements.

Minimum Qualifications:

  • A PhD in neuroscience, computer science, or a related field.

  • More than 2 years of proven experience with creating, releasing, and maintaining large-scale open-source code bases.

  • Familiarity with the most common types of neural data file formats (e.g., NWB, NIDS, etc.).

  • Extensive experience training AI models on high-performance GPU clusters.
